Prep Time:15 mins
Cook Time:15 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 16

Ingredients

  • 200 grams All-purpose flour
  • 150 grams Unsalted butter (softened)
  • 50 grams Splenda granular sweetener
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 0.25 teaspoon Salt

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 150°C (300°F)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ened butter and Splenda granular sweetener. Use an electric mixer or whisk to cream them together until the mixture is light and fluffy.

Step 3

Add the vanilla extract and salt to the butter mixture, stirring until combined.

Step 4

Gradually sift the all-purpose flour into the bowl, mixing gently with a spatula or wooden spoon. Avoid overmixing to maintain a tender texture.

Step 5

Once the dough comes together, transfer it onto a clean surface and lightly knead it into a smooth ball. If the dough feels too sticky, dust it with a small amount of flour.

Step 6

Roll the dough out to about 1/2-inch thickness. Use a cookie cutter or knife to shape the dough into your desired pieces (traditional rectangles or circles work well).

Step 7

Place the shaped dough onto the prepared baking sheet, leaving a small amount of space between each piece.

Step 8

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the edges are slightly golden. The shortbread should remain pale overall.

Step 9

Allow the c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Step 10

Once cooled, serve and enjoy your Slightly Sinful Shortbread Splenda with tea or coffee!
